CAS 67285-54-5
:Benzene, 1-(hexyloxy)-2-nitro-
Description:
Benzene, 1-(hexyloxy)-2-nitro- is an organic compound characterized by a benzene ring substituted with a hexyloxy group and a nitro group. The hexyloxy group, derived from hexanol, introduces a hydrophobic alkyl chain, enhancing the compound's solubility in organic solvents. The nitro group, a strong electron-withdrawing substituent, can significantly influence the compound's reactivity and polarity. This compound typically exhibits properties associated with aromatic compounds, such as stability due to resonance, and may participate in electrophilic substitution reactions. Its molecular structure suggests potential applications in organic synthesis, materials science, or as an intermediate in the production of other chemical compounds. Additionally, the presence of both the hexyloxy and nitro groups may impart unique physical properties, such as altered boiling and melting points compared to unsubstituted benzene. Safety and handling considerations are essential, as nitro compounds can be hazardous and may require specific precautions during use.
Formula:C12H17NO3
